Dear New Member,
Thank you for joining Dragonball Xtreme, the home of active Dragonball Z role play. There are a few important things you must do first BEFORE you make and submit your character and I am here to help you do it correctly and to avoid a lot of annoyance when your character's template is submitted incorrectly. Please follow these steps below, read them very carefully before continuing.
Step 1:[/u] Read the Storyline completely!
You can find the storyline in this thread. dragonballxtrm.proboards.com/index.cgi?action=display&board=rpgandforumrules&thread=17 Reading the storyline will help you write a history for your character that doesn't in any way obstruct the history of the forum. The last thing you need is your history having something in it that didn't take place in our forums history.
Step 2:[/u] Read the Template Carefully!
The Character Sheet Template is the design of all character biographies on the forum. It has certain area's that have set minimum limits for how much you must write in order for it to be long enough for approval. You can find this template here, dragonballxtrm.proboards.com/index.cgi?board=joiningapplications&action=display&thread=19 On DBX we require each area to be so long or longer and anything shorter of the minimum requirements will not be accepted. To avoid this problem please look it over completely by copy and pasting it into a word program or note pad on your computer to fill out before continuing.
Step 3:[/u] Read the Race Sheet!
It's important to know about the race your choosing to play on the forum. dragonballxtrm.proboards.com/index.cgi?board=races this is the forum where you will find ALL of the playable races currently on the forum. Our create a race is not active currently so please do not try to submit a character with a race we do not have listed here. Select the race your going to play and carefully read the information so you can avoid confusion about how to properly play one. This area is also were you will find your race's special abilities or boosts. These are needed for your joining application.
Step 4:[/u] Filling out your template
Be sure to only fill out your template for a character in a word document program or note pad before trying to submit it to the forum. When your character sheet is complete you may then go to the Joining Applications forum and start a new topic. You will copy and paste parts of your template into the correct area's before submitting it. You want to avoid having to fix your bio over and over again and reading is how you will accomplish this. Please do not post uncompleted bio's as we will delete them in accordance to our forum rules.
Step 5:[/u] Wait for approval!
All joining applications must be reviewed completely by both Moderators and Admins. The moderators who's names appear in blue are Character Creation Mods. It is their job to look over your unapproved character for any mistakes in the application. These mistakes are such things as inconsistency with the forums storyline, short appearances, personalities or histories, incorrect racial abilities, and other things. Please do not be offended if a moderator finds something wrong with your biography, he or she will list the area's that are wrong and tell you how to fix it. When the mods find nothing else wrong with it, a Admin will go over it for themselves and tell you if you are approved and where you will start your role play. This process can be discouraging for some but if you have patients and read properly you will get through just fine. Should you need a mod to look you over feel free to message any of the members who's name's appear in blue to ask him politely to look over your character.
